> Date doesn't change anything. I'm stuck in March 1934 or 56 (machine is off
> and I'm at work).
Is it really impossible to change your date using something like
date 041022442002
as root??? I'd be _really_ surprised if that's the case...
After that, "hwclock --utc --systohc" should write the system time to your
CMOS clock...
